hello i am trying to install the php mode for emacs
i have put the .el file in the site-lisp dir
and added the lines :
(load-library "php-mode-102")
(add-hook 'php-mode-user-hook 'turn-on-font-lock)
to
/usr/share/themes/thEmacs/emacs/.emacs (add the top)
but still i dont see any colorcoding for the php syntax,
what am i doing wrong ?

After the steps below, doing
M-: (featurep 'php-mode)
should return 't, otherwise it's not properly loaded.
BTW, I downloaded the file and it won't load under emacs21. You should
probably ask the authors of that file for help.

Ok tnx for the help, but the problem was permissions, only root had read
rights
